Harvie Dan T-Bone 196T

Firefly 65P-125

Harvie Ms Firefly 65P-125 — Dam

T-bone will be a calving ease bull that will add style, muscle, eye appeal, hair and an outcross pedigree. T-Bone's mother was the high selling bred heifer in Canada 2005 and a full sister to the National Western Stock Show Reserve Senior Champion Bull 2008. T-bone’s first calves will be on the ground in 2009.

E MC Aberdeen Lani U820 ET

Aberdeen Lani will bring strong performance and carcass. The first Aberdeen sired daughter shown in Canada was Reserve National Champion Female in 2006. He also sired one of the highest marbling calves on record at Agribition with a marbling score of 5.65. In 2007, the Lacombe Bull Sale Champion Bull was sired by Aberdeen.

E 16R Lady Raftsman U809

Look at the eye appeal with this nice Raftsman heifer. Raftsman combines carcass, calving ease, performance and show appeal. He had the number one Carcass measurements at Agribition as a calf and was a class winner at the Canadian National Hereford Show as a yearling bull. Raftsman 16R named 2008 National Reserve Senior Champion Bull at the Denver Stock Show

Study Shows Hereford Heterosis Advantage

Preliminary research shows a $78 advantage for Hereford-sired calves compared to Angus-sired calves in a real-world commercial setting.
